The devastating explosion has hit an already fragile situation. Vulnerable women and girls can now add homelessness to their hardships, which include economic insecurity, insufficient medical facilities, little protection from the growing coronavirus pandemic, and increasing risk of gender-based violence.
Our team on the ground urgently needs:
- Medical equipment and supplies, including dignity kits containing essential sanitary items
- Personal protective equipment (PPE) to shield our midwives and expectant mothers from the coronavirus
- More midwives and trainers to support staff in health facilities damaged by the explosion
We are working to respond to the emerging needs of over 140,000 women and girls who have been forced to flee their homes. This includes around 3,900 women who are currently pregnant and in need of maternal health-care services.
